在数字化时代,安全且高效地访问远程服务器是运维人员和开发者日常工作的重要组成部分,SSH(Secure Shell)作为一种广泛使用的网络协议,为远程登录和其他网络服务提供了加密的安全保障,当用户尝试通过SSH连接到服务器时,有时会遇到“SSH服务器拒绝了密码”的情况,这无疑给工作带来了不小的困扰,本文将深入探讨这一问题的原因、可能产生的影响以及相应的解决方案,帮助读者更好地理解和应对这一挑战。
1. 用户名或密码错误
最常见的原因是输入的用户名或密码不正确,由于SSH对安全性的高要求,任何细微的错误都会导致连接失败,用户应仔细检查输入的凭据是否正确,包括大小写、特殊字符等。
2. 账户被锁定
多次尝试错误的密码可能导致账户被暂时锁定,这是服务器的一种自我保护机制,以防止暴力破解攻击,在这种情况下,用户需要等待一段时间再尝试,或者联系管理员解锁账户。
3. SSH配置问题
SSH服务器的配置文件(如/etc/ssh/sshd_config
)中可能存在限制性设置,如禁用了密码验证、限制了特定IP地址的访问等,这些配置错误可能导致即使密码正确也无法连接。
4. 密钥认证优先
SSH支持多种认证方式,其中密钥对认证通常比密码认证更安全且更受推荐,如果服务器配置为优先使用密钥认证,而用户未提供有效的私钥,则连接会被拒绝。
5. 防火墙或网络策略限制
防火墙规则或网络策略可能阻止了来自特定IP地址或端口的SSH连接请求,这种情况下,用户需要检查客户端和服务器之间的网络设置,确保允许SSH流量通过。
1. 工作效率下降
无法及时访问远程服务器会直接影响到运维人员和开发者的工作效率,延误问题的解决和项目的推进。
2. 数据安全风险
频繁尝试错误的密码可能会引发安全警报,增加服务器被恶意攻击的风险,如果账户被锁定,合法用户也可能因无法及时响应而错失处理潜在安全威胁的最佳时机。
3. 用户体验不佳
对于依赖SSH进行远程工作的用户来说,连接失败会严重影响其用户体验,可能导致用户对系统的信任度降低。
1. 核实凭据
确保输入的用户名和密码完全正确,可以尝试重置密码或找回用户名来确认凭据的准确性。
2. 检查账户状态
如果怀疑账户被锁定,可以稍后重试或联系管理员查询账户状态,了解服务器的账户策略,避免触发锁定机制。
3. 审查SSH配置
仔细检查服务器端的SSH配置文件,确保没有不合理的限制性设置,特别是要关注是否启用了密钥认证并检查公钥是否正确添加到服务器上。
4. 使用密钥对认证
鼓励用户采用密钥对认证方式,提高连接的安全性和效率,确保私钥文件安全存储,并在需要时正确加载到SSH客户端中。
5. 调整网络策略
与网络管理员协作,确保SSH连接所需的端口(默认为22)在防火墙规则中被允许,检查路由设置,确保客户端和服务器之间的网络连通性。
6. 日志分析
查看服务器端的SSH日志(通常位于/var/log/auth.log
或/var/log/secure
),以获取更多关于连接失败的详细信息,日志可以帮助识别问题的根本原因,如配置错误、账户锁定等。
1. 定期更新密码
鼓励用户定期更换密码,并使用复杂性强的密码组合,以减少被破解的风险,可以考虑启用双因素认证(2FA)来增加额外的安全层。
2. 监控账户活动
实施账户活动监控,及时发现异常登录尝试或潜在的安全威胁,利用入侵检测系统(IDS)和入侵防御系统(IPS)来增强安全防护能力。
3. 备份与恢复计划
制定详细的备份和恢复计划,以便在发生数据丢失或系统故障时能够迅速恢复服务,确保备份数据的机密性和完整性,防止泄露敏感信息。
4. 培训与教育
对运维人员和开发者进行SSH使用和维护的培训,提高他们对安全问题的认识和应对能力,强调安全最佳实践的重要性,如定期更新软件、避免使用弱密码等。
通过上述分析和建议的实施,可以有效减少“SSH服务器拒绝了密码”的问题发生频率,提升远程访问的安全性和可靠性,在数字化时代,保障远程连接的安全与顺畅是维护信息系统稳定运行的关键一环。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态